When you look at the cost of a new HVAC system, several variables come into play. The size of your home and the necessary cooling or heating capacity—measured in tons—are the biggest factors. You also have to consider the efficiency rating of the unit, the complexity of your existing ductwork, and whether you need to upgrade electrical components to support a modern system. Labor requirements, including accessibility and permit fees, further influence the final number.

Yes, installing a ductless mini-split system in Naperville often has a different cost structure. These systems don't require extensive ductwork, which can simplify installation in some homes. However, the number of indoor units and their placement needs careful planning.
